Strategic accusatives EssayStrategic objectives atomic number 18 the core components of strategic planning. Strategic planning involves establishing the focalization and scope of an institute or an organization over a lengthy period of time. This process specifically gains advantage over the dynamic environment by structuring the resources and the abilities of the people involved to achieve a true aim. Therefore, strategic objectives become the center of all the process. Statements of visions are usually wide and do not describe a can path of actions of achieving them. Mission statements however are more specific, explaining the reasons for the existence of the organization and the how it achieves matched advantage in the market. Strategic objectives are the elements that come in to make the mission statements operational. They provide clear guidance on how the organizations will move successfully to the drawn overall objective or oddment. In other words they help in the achievement of the purpose of the organization. Googles overall ob jective is To organize the worlds knowledge and make it universally accessible and useful (Why Google, 2010). The organizational goal and vision of Google Inc. rest on the philosophy of bringers empowerment.The founders, Page and Brin, endeavored that the company be one that is run by the geeks. The business wing of the same goal is to attract the most excellent minds from across the world to work for the company. These two are the specifics that give clarity to the overall goal, which is to make Google an information source. Google has captured the whole purpose without showing exactly the specific strategic objectives but through its company philosophy.This philosophy includes the following aspects. Focus on the user and all else will follow, Its best to do one thing really, really well, Fast is better than slow, Democracy on the web works, You dont need to be at your desk to need an answer, You can make money without doing evil, Theres always more information available, The need for information crosses all borders, You can be serious without a suit, Great just isnt good enough (Corporate Information, 2010).
